Iomeron (Iomeprol)

Iomeprol, the active ingredient in Iomeron, is an iodinated contrast media presented as a solution for injection for intraarterial and intravenous use. It enhances radiographic visualization of vascular and tissue structures during imaging procedures and is employed to improve diagnostic accuracy in angiography, computed tomography, urography and cardiac catheterization.

Indications & Clinical Uses

Iomeron (iomeprol) is an iodinated contrast agent used in radiographic imaging to improve visualization of vascular and organ structures.

  • Angiography: enhances delineation of blood vessels for diagnostic and interventional procedures.
  • Computed tomography (CT) imaging: increases attenuation differences, allowing clearer cross‑sectional images of organs and lesions.
  • Urography: improves contrast of urinary tract structures during excretory phase imaging.
  • Cardiac catheterization: provides detailed visualization of coronary arteries and cardiac chambers.

How It Works

  • Iomeprol contains iodine atoms that strongly absorb X‑ray photons. When administered intravenously or intra‑arterially, the iodine increases the attenuation of X‑rays passing through blood vessels and tissues, creating a marked difference in radiodensity between enhanced structures and surrounding background, thereby improving image contrast in radiographic examinations.

Side Effects

Iomeron may cause a range of adverse reactions, most of which are mild and transient.

Common Side Effects

  • Warm sensation or flushing at the injection site.
  • Metallic taste or altered taste perception.
  • Nausea or mild vomiting.
  • Headache.
  • Transient urticaria or mild skin itching.

Serious or Rare Side Effects

  • Anaphylactic or severe allergic reactions.
  • Contrast‑induced nephropathy leading to acute kidney injury.
  • Thyroid dysfunction due to iodine load.
  • Severe hypotension or cardiovascular collapse.
  • Cardiac arrhythmias.
  • Persistent skin rash or severe urticaria.

Precautions & Warnings

Before using Iomeron, clinicians should consider several safety measures.

  • Assess renal function: evaluate serum creatinine and eGFR prior to administration.
  • Screen for iodine allergy: obtain detailed history of hypersensitivity to contrast media.
  • Ensure adequate hydration: encourage fluid intake or intravenous hydration to reduce nephrotoxic risk.
  • Monitor thyroid status: be cautious in patients with known thyroid disease.
  • Pregnancy and lactation: use only if clearly indicated after risk‑benefit assessment.
  • Store at ambient temperature: keep in original container, protect from light and moisture.

Avoid Interactions

Iomeron can interact with certain medications, requiring attention to avoid adverse outcomes.

Major Interactions (Avoid)

  • Metformin: risk of lactic acidosis; discontinue before contrast if renal function is impaired.
  • Iodine‑containing drugs (e.g., amiodarone): may increase total iodine load.
  • Nephrotoxic agents (e.g., NSAIDs, aminoglycosides): heighten risk of contrast‑induced nephropathy.

Moderate Interactions (Monitor Closely)

  • ACE inhibitors or ARBs: may affect renal perfusion; monitor kidney function closely.
  • Diuretics: can influence fluid balance; observe hydration status during and after administration.

Iomeron is an iodinated contrast medium containing iomeprol that is administered intravenously or intra‑arterially to improve the visibility of blood vessels and organ structures during diagnostic imaging procedures such as angiography, computed tomography, urography and cardiac catheterization.

Iomeprol provides a high concentration of iodine atoms that absorb X‑ray photons. When injected, the iodine increases the attenuation of X‑rays in the blood and tissues, creating a clear difference in radiodensity between enhanced structures and surrounding areas, which results in sharper, more detailed images.

The dose of Iomeron is determined by the prescribing physician based on the specific imaging study, patient weight, renal function and the required level of contrast enhancement. Only a qualified healthcare professional should set the appropriate dosage.

The safety of Iomeron in pregnancy and lactation has not been definitively established. It should be used only when clearly necessary, after a careful risk‑benefit assessment by the treating physician, and alternative imaging methods should be considered whenever possible.

Iomeron (iomeprol) is a non‑ionic, low‑osmolality iodinated contrast medium, offering a favorable safety profile compared with older high‑osmolality agents. It provides comparable image quality while reducing the incidence of discomfort and adverse reactions, making it a preferred choice for many modern imaging protocols.

Iomeron should be stored at ambient temperature, protected from direct sunlight and moisture. Keep the vial in its original packaging until use, and avoid freezing or shaking the solution, which could compromise its integrity.

Iomeron is supplied as a sterile solution for injection and is administered intravenously or intra‑arterially by a qualified healthcare professional. The injection rate and volume are tailored to the imaging procedure and patient characteristics, following standard radiology protocols.

The most serious risks include severe allergic reactions such as anaphylaxis, contrast‑induced nephropathy leading to acute kidney injury, and thyroid dysfunction from iodine overload. Patients should be monitored closely for any signs of these reactions during and after administration.

Iomeron should be avoided in patients with a known hypersensitivity to iodinated contrast media, those with severe renal impairment who cannot be adequately hydrated, and individuals with uncontrolled hyperthyroidism. Contraindications must be evaluated by the prescribing clinician before use.
